Problem: A rocket initially at rest on the ground accelerates straight upward from rest with constant acceleration 29.4 m/s2. The acceleration period lasts for time 10.0s until the fuel is exhausted. After that, the rocket is in free fall.
Part A: Find the maximum height y max reached by the rocket. Ignore air resistance and assume a constant acceleration due to gravity equal to 9.80 m/s2.
